Full-Bridge Inverter Technology

AWO MIG 400 is built on full-bridge inverter architecture, which offers superior control over welding parameters, better arc stability, and reduced power loss. Compared to half-bridge designs, this technology ensures consistent performance under full-load conditions and extended operation hours.

 

Dual Modular IGBT System

This machine uses dual modular IGBT (Insulated Gate Bipolar Transistor) technology, enabling it to handle high current loads with precision and safety. The modular system enhances component life, reduces heat build-up, and provides better short-circuit protection. This results in longer durability and stable output, even in tough conditions.

Technical Specification of AWO MIG M 400

ParameterM 400 INDUSTRIAL
Input Voltage3-Phase 415V ±10%
Frequency50/60 Hz
Rated Input Capacity17 KVA
Rated Input Current27 A
Rated Output Current31.5 A
Rated Output Voltage68 V
No-Load Voltage90 V
Output Current Range40 – 350 A
Output Voltage Range14 – 39 V
Rated Duty Cycle350 A @ 60%
Arc-Ending Current40 – 350 A
Arc-Ending Voltage16 – 31.5 V
Wire Feeding Speed1 – 24 m/min
Supported Wire DiameterØ0.8, Ø1.0, Ø1.2 mm
Welding ModeMIG / CO₂ / MAG
Power Factor0.73 (COS φ)
Efficiency87%
Insulation ClassF
Cooling SystemAir Cooling
Protection ClassIP21S
Dimensions (L x W x H)514 × 278 × 450 mm
Net Weight / Gross Weight28 kg / 30 kg

Easy to Operate – Less Skill-Dependent

The wire-fed MIG process is semi-automatic and easier to learn compared to stick or TIG welding. With simple voltage and current adjustments, the AWO MIG 400 allows new or semi-skilled operators to achieve excellent results.

High Deposition Rate for Heavy Fabrication

MIG welding has one of the highest metal deposition rates. Combined with the AWO MIG 400’s dual IGBT system, this ensures faster build-up of weld material — ideal for bulk production work and thick weld joints.
